WebJan 4, 2009 · Term newborns have a high WBC count with relative neutrophilia at birth. The neutrophil count continues rising in the first 8 to 12 hours, when it reaches a peak and then gradually decreases. A lower neutrophil count is observed around 72 hours after birth and then gradually increases to reach a stable level by day 5. The count remains ... WebJun 14, 2024 · A high white blood cell count could signal certain types of cancer, such as leukemia or lymphoma, but it more often is a sign of inflammation or infection. When there is a pathogen in your body, your immune system releases cells to fight it off and heal your body. This causes the number of white blood cells in your body to increase.
